The Dual-Track Future: Why the Checkout Line Splits in Two

🔮 Author's Forecast: None of what follows exists yet. This article is a strategic bet on how agentic commerce gets built: an analytical prediction, not a report on software that has already shipped.

Nobody gets excited when the laundry pods run low. There is no dopamine hit in reordering paper towels, no three tabs open for comparison, and no unboxing video for a 24-pack of batteries. That absence of feeling is exactly why AI shopping agents will take over this kind of retail first. It isn't because the math is hard; it's because no human will miss doing it.

Shopping is splitting into two separate tracks. Track one is the shopping you already know: scrolling for sneakers, reading reviews, and making an impulse buy because a product looked great in a photo. Track two is brand new, quiet, and automatic. Known as agentic commerce, it runs on simple standing rules instead of manual clicks, handling boring household goods that you need regularly and don't mind receiving a day late.

How AI Shopping Agents Work: A Stop Limit Order for Your Grocery List

The easiest way to understand how agentic commerce works is to look at stock trading. Investors use a tool called a stop limit order. Instead of buying a stock the second you look at it, you give your broker a rule: "Only buy if the price drops to $50, but make sure I get it before the end of the week." The order sits quietly, watching the market, and executes the trade only when your conditions are met.

Now apply that exact rule to dishwasher pods. You give your AI shopping agent a simple instruction: "Reorder my favorite brand if the price drops by 10 percent, but make sure it arrives by the first Friday of the month."

The AI watches prices online every minute. If a seller drops the price by 10 percent on Day 12, the agent buys it immediately.

What If the Item Never Goes on Sale?

What happens if the replenishment deadline arrives and the price never reaches your 10 percent discount target? The AI agent executes a 3-stage fallback rule:

  1. Equivalent Brand Check: The AI checks if a preapproved rival brand (or bulk package size) meets your target cost per unit.
  2. Hard Deadline Priority: If no substitute is on sale, your delivery deadline takes priority. The agent waives the discount condition and buys your preferred brand at current market price so you don't run out.
  3. Price Surge Circuit Breaker: If current market prices have spiked above your preset safety cap (for example, a 20 percent shortage markup), the agent holds the order and sends a push notification for manual approval.

In stock trading, an order that executes incorrectly is final. But a grocery bot that misreads a rule has to be reversible, or no parent will ever hand it a credit card. The solution is a provisional holding window. When the AI buys something, the order enters a 12 to 24 hour soft hold. The card is authorized, but the item stays at the warehouse for a day, giving you time to tap "cancel" if the AI got it wrong.

First Order Effects: Predictability for Buyers and Retailers

When you delegate recurring shopping to software, both sides win for the exact same reason: predictability.

As a shopper, you save money without thinking about it. Because your deadline is flexible, your AI shopping agent can wait for a 10 percent discount instead of paying full price today.

As a store owner, you get something even better: honest demand signals. Instead of guessing how many boxes of soap to stock before a holiday rush, you can see thousands of standing AI instructions lined up weeks in advance. The buyer's savings and the seller's smoother supply chain are not two separate wins. They are the same efficiency, shared across both sides of the checkout counter.

Second Order Effects: How Autonomous AI Reshapes Warehouses

Predictability changes physical buildings, not just apps. Fulfillment warehouses will start running two different delivery lanes under the same roof:

  1. The Rush Lane (Track 1): Human impulse orders that need immediate pick, pack, and express shipping.
  2. The Batch Lane (Track 2): Autonomous AI replenishment orders that can wait 24 hours and pack into dense, scheduled delivery trucks going to the same neighborhood.

The Advertising Inversion: Ads Become Helpful Tips for Your AI

Today's ads try to interrupt you while you scroll. But an ad sent to an AI shopping agent cannot rely on flashy banners, because software has no emotions to trick.

Instead, ads become a smart deal tip for your AI helper.

If a similar product in the same or competitive store drops its price on the same or better specs, the ad network notifies your AI agent instead of annoying you with a popup. Your AI can then send you a quick alert: "A rival brand matching your quality standards just dropped its price by 15 percent. Want to switch your rule and save $5?"

For the first time, ads stop fighting for your attention and start working like an automated deal finder that saves you money.

Adoption Velocity: Why Agentic Commerce Spreads Faster Than Mobile

Most tech predictions assume new habits take decades. Mobile shopping took 10 years because everyone had to buy a smartphone, download apps, and get comfortable typing credit cards into glass screens.

Agentic commerce does not need new hardware or new habits. It runs on background software connections and payment rails that already exist, such as Visa Intelligent Commerce and Mastercard Agent Pay. Adoption does not wait on millions of consumers downloading an app; it only waits on a few retail networks connecting their price feeds to AI models.

That is the bet worth watching: not whether AI agents start shopping for us, but how quickly this quiet, automatic second economy becomes the largest part of retail.
